Saudi Arabia
founditgulf.com - 3 days ago
Saudi Arabia
founditgulf.com - 3 days ago
Saudi Arabia
founditgulf.com - 3 days ago
Saudi Arabia
founditgulf.com - 3 days ago
Saudi Arabia
founditgulf.com - 3 days ago
Saudi Arabia
founditgulf.com - 3 days ago
Saudi Arabia
founditgulf.com - 3 days ago
Sharjah, UAE
sharjah.ac.ae - 22 days ago
Sharjah, UAE
sharjah.ac.ae - 2 days ago